'Wooden Heart' singer dies at 76

NEW YORK — Joe Dowell, a singer briefly popular in the early 1960s who had a No. 1 hit with the ballad “Wooden Heart,” has died. He was 76.

Dowell died Thursday at a hospital in his longtime hometown of Bloomington, Ill.

His publicist and friend Johnny Vallis said that Dowell suffered a heart attack last weekend and never recovered.
